diff --git a/gtk/a11y/gtkentryaccessible.c b/gtk/a11y/gtkentryaccessible.c index 3f2d77e32c..e289eb43e0 100644 --- a/gtk/a11y/gtkentryaccessible.c +++ b/gtk/a11y/gtkentryaccessible.c @@ -24,6 +24,7 @@ #include "gtkentryaccessible.h" #include "gtkentryprivate.h" #include "gtkcomboboxaccessible.h" +#include "gtkstylecontextprivate.h" #define GTK_TYPE_ENTRY_ICON_ACCESSIBLE (gtk_entry_icon_accessible_get_type ()) #define GTK_ENTRY_ICON_ACCESSIBLE(obj) (G_TYPE_CHECK_INSTANCE_CAST ((obj), GTK_TYPE_ENTRY_ICON_ACCESSIBLE, GtkEntryIconAccessible)) diff --git a/gtk/a11y/gtklabelaccessible.c b/gtk/a11y/gtklabelaccessible.c index a2bf47513a..88f4b7759c 100644 --- a/gtk/a11y/gtklabelaccessible.c +++ b/gtk/a11y/gtklabelaccessible.c @@ -25,6 +25,7 @@ #include "gtklabelprivate.h" #include "gtklabelaccessible.h" #include "gtklabelaccessibleprivate.h" +#include "gtkstylecontextprivate.h" struct _GtkLabelAccessiblePrivate { diff --git a/gtk/a11y/gtktextcellaccessible.c b/gtk/a11y/gtktextcellaccessible.c index c41123284f..a5fd435ffe 100644 --- a/gtk/a11y/gtktextcellaccessible.c +++ b/gtk/a11y/gtktextcellaccessible.c @@ -22,6 +22,7 @@ #include "gtktextcellaccessible.h" #include "gtkcontainercellaccessible.h" #include "gtkcellaccessibleparent.h" +#include "gtkstylecontextprivate.h" struct _GtkTextCellAccessiblePrivate { diff --git a/gtk/gtkstylecontext.h b/gtk/gtkstylecontext.h index 8bb499395b..7f11b1ad4f 100644 --- a/gtk/gtkstylecontext.h +++ b/gtk/gtkstylecontext.h @@ -1254,11 +1254,6 @@ void gtk_draw_insertion_cursor (GtkWidget *widget, GtkTextDirection direction, gboolean draw_arrow); -/* Accessibility support */ -AtkAttributeSet *_gtk_style_context_get_attributes (AtkAttributeSet *attributes, - GtkStyleContext *context, - GtkStateFlags flags); - G_END_DECLS #endif /* __GTK_STYLE_CONTEXT_H__ */ diff --git a/gtk/gtkstylecontextprivate.h b/gtk/gtkstylecontextprivate.h index 5c1b240a41..4b9486693b 100644 --- a/gtk/gtkstylecontextprivate.h +++ b/gtk/gtkstylecontextprivate.h @@ -63,6 +63,11 @@ void _gtk_style_context_get_icon_extents (GtkStyleContext gint height); GtkIconLookupFlags _gtk_style_context_get_icon_lookup_flags (GtkStyleContext *context); +/* Accessibility support */ +AtkAttributeSet *_gtk_style_context_get_attributes (AtkAttributeSet *attributes, + GtkStyleContext *context, + GtkStateFlags flags); + G_END_DECLS #endif /* __GTK_STYLE_CONTEXT_PRIVATE_H__ */